What Is Quantum Computing? Breaking Down the Basics
Quantum Computing: A paradigm shift from classical computing, leveraging quantum mechanics to process information exponentially faster.
Qubits: Unlike classical bits (0 or 1), qubits exploit superposition (existing in multiple states simultaneously) and entanglement (instant correlation between qubits).
Quantum Supremacy: The point where quantum computers outperform classical supercomputers—a threshold Google first claimed in 2019.

What Is 6G? Beyond Faster Speeds
- Achieve Speeds Up to 1 Tbps (1,000x faster than 5G).
- Reduce Latency to 1 Microsecond (near-instantaneous response).
- Integrate AI Natively into networks for self-optimizing systems.
- Fuse Physical and Digital Worlds via advanced augmented reality (AR), holography, and tactile internet.
